Does the book value per share and market value per share are usually the same dollar amount?

No. They are two totally different values. Book Value - This is the intrinsic value of a stock based on the company's books of accounts and assets & liabilities Market Value - This is the value of the stock at which it is currently trading in a stock exchange


What is the market value of a firm?

The stock price multiplied by the number of stock shares outstanding. for example if there are a million shares of stock and the the price is 1 dollar per share then the market value is one million

What is a stock's par value?

A stock's par value is the monetary amount assigned to the share of stock.


Capital stock to which the charter has assigned a value per share is called?

Par value stock


What is meant by face value of a share?

The value of the share of stock as it is actually printed on the face of the certificate.
